James Robert TAYLOR

Regimental number6804
Place of birthRyde, New South Wales
SchoolRyde Public School, New South Wales
ReligionChurch of England
OccupationHospital attendant
Address107 Rose Street, Darlington, Sydney, New South Wales
Marital statusMarried
Age at embarkation21
Next of kinWife, Mrs E Taylor, 107 Rose Street, Darlington, Sydney, New South Wales
Enlistment date12 July 1916
Rank on enlistmentPrivate
Unit name4th Battalion, 22nd Reinforcement
AWM Embarkation Roll number23/21/4
Embarkation detailsUnit embarked from Sydney, New South Wales, on board SS Port Nicholson on 8 November 1916
Rank from Nominal RollPrivate
Unit from Nominal Roll4th Battalion
FateDied of wounds 30 April 1918
Age at death25
Age at death from cemetery records23
Place of burialEbblinghem Military Cemetery (Plot I, Row E, Grave No. 2), France

Miscellaneous information from
  cemetery records
Parents: James and Jessie Elizabeth TAYLOR; husband of Emily E. TAYLOR, 78 Silver Street, Marrickville, New South Wales
Other details

War service: Western Front

Medals: British War Medal, Victory Medal
